Mental health issues are common in teenagers, yet many adolescents and their families may feel ashamed or embarrassed to seek help due to the stigma surrounding mental health. Stigma can prevent teens from seeking the support they need and can exacerbate mental health issues. In this article, we will explore the impact of stigma on mental health outcomes in teenagers and provide practical tips for overcoming stigma and addressing mental health in teens.

    Stigma and Mental Health

    Stigma can have a negative impact on mental health outcomes in teenagers. Adolescents who feel stigmatized or ashamed of their mental health issues may be less likely to seek help or may delay seeking help until their condition has worsened.

    In addition, stigma can lead to feelings of social isolation and a lack of social support, which can contribute to the development of mental health issues like depression and anxiety. Adolescents who feel stigmatized may be less likely to share their struggles with friends or family members, which can lead to a lack of understanding and support.

    • Overcoming Stigma

    Overcoming stigma is important in promoting positive mental health outcomes for teenagers. Here are some practical tips for overcoming stigma and addressing mental health in teens:

    1. Normalize mental health: Talk openly with your teen about mental health and encourage them to see it as a normal part of overall health and wellness. Explain that mental health issues are common and treatable and that seeking help is a sign of strength and self-care.
    2. Educate yourself on mental health issues and how they can manifest in teenagers. Understanding the signs and symptoms of mental health issues can help you to recognize when your teen may need help and can help to reduce stigma.
    3. c. Encourage help-seeking: Encourage your teen to seek help if they are struggling with mental health issues. Let them know that it is okay to reach out for support and that there are many resources available to help them. This may include therapy, counseling, support groups, or medication.
    4. Promote self-care: Encourage your teen to practice self-care activities that promote positive mental health outcomes. This may include activities like exercise, meditation, journaling, or spending time in nature.
    5. Seek support: Seek support for yourself as well as your teen. This may include therapy or counseling for yourself, as well as support groups or online forums for parents of teenagers with mental health issues.
    • Resources for Help

    There are many resources available to help teenagers and their families address mental health issues and overcome stigma. Here are some resources to consider:

    1. National Alliance on Mental Illness (NAMI): NAMI is a national organization that provides support, education, and advocacy for individuals and families affected by mental illness.
    2.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A): SAMHSA is a national organization that provides resources and support for individuals and families affected by substance abuse and mental health issues.
    3. Crisis Text Line: Crisis Text Line is a free, 24/7 crisis support service that provides confidential support via text message.
    4. d. Therapy and counselling services: Consider seeking therapy or counselling services for your teen through a licensed mental health professional.

    To address mental health in youth, stigma must be overcome, and open and honest dialogue about mental health concerns must be promoted. Normalizing mental health, educating oneself, supporting help-seeking, promoting self-care, and seeking assistance are all critical elements in treating adolescent mental health. We can assist in minimizing stigma and promoting excellent mental health outcomes for youth by fostering a culture of openness and understanding about mental health.
